Would you reccomend a vacation to costa rica? Are the bugs an issue?


My family of 3 kids and my husband were thinking about going to costa rica in late august, but we heard that the bugs are crazy and were afraid that would be a problem. Is it? Would a trip to costa rica be a nice enjoyable one?

I highly recommend vacationing in Costa Rica. I wear bug spray, and have never had a problem with the bugs. Well, ants are usually an issue. Don’t leave any food out in your hotel room – nothing. Put it in sealed containers or in a fridge (if you hotel room has one). Ants will invade your room in a couple of hours if you leave any food where they can find it.

I disagree that kids wouldn’t enjoy Costa Rica. Depending on their ages, they would probably enjoy different things – but it can be really educational if you want it too be. They have tons of wildlife, volcanoes, rain forest, cloud forest and so much interesting stuff your kids heads will be spinning. They have the opportunity to learn about a different culture.     I know traveling with kids is sometimes hard because you have to think on so many things before going anywhere. I live in Costa Rica and have 4 kids and we travel a lot with them. There are a lot of places for them to enjoy for example in Arenal there are hotels that offers special places for they to be and they even have nanny´s so you can enjoy some free time your own.
    Bugs, well you are coming down to a Rain Forest, Cloud Forest with more than 157 protect areas meaning 25,21% of the country; so, you should find bugs but isn´t a big problem I guarantee you that! — avoid beaches at night and keep your windows close after 4pm , that would make it even easier for you and the kids! –
